Indecent exposure suspect arrested in Milpitas
Submitted By Sergeant Daryl Sequeira Photos By courtesy of Sergeant Daryl Sequeira
On Sunday, February 14 at approximately 5:24 p.m., Milpitas Police Officers responded to an indecent exposure incident at the Milpitas Community Library located at 160 N. Main Street, where Gutierrez had exposed his genitals to an unsuspecting female patron. Gutierrez left the Milpitas Library before officers arrived but officers located him walking along the 38 (B) of North Main Street. After further investigation, Gutierrez was arrested for indecent exposure and an outstanding warrant.
Anyone with information regarding similar acts involving Gutierrez is encouraged to call the Milpitas Police Department.
